Was bedeutet "Verwirrte Schaltkreise"?
Inhaltsverzeichnis
Garbled Circuits (GC) sind eine Möglichkeit, Berechnungen an Daten durchzuführen, während die Daten privat bleiben. Sie ermöglichen es zwei Parteien, ein Ergebnis zu berechnen, ohne ihre eigenen Informationen preiszugeben. Das ist nützlich in Situationen, in denen Privatsphäre wichtig ist, wie bei finanziellen Transaktionen oder beim Teilen persönlicher Daten.
Wie Garbled Circuits funktionieren
Die Hauptidee hinter GC ist, eine "garbled" Version eines Schaltkreises zu erstellen, der eine Reihe von Schritten für eine Berechnung darstellt. Eine Partei erstellt diesen garbled Schaltkreis und schickt ihn an die andere Partei zusammen mit ihren verschlüsselten Eingabedaten. Die zweite Partei kann dann den garbled Schaltkreis nutzen, um das Ergebnis zu berechnen, ohne zu wissen, was die ursprünglichen Daten waren.
Vorteile von Garbled Circuits
Garbled Circuits ermöglichen sicheres Rechnen, was bedeutet, dass sensible Informationen während des Prozesses sicher bleiben. Sie sind besonders gut darin, nichtlineare Operationen zu handhaben, die bei komplexen Aufgaben wie Machine Learning häufig vorkommen. Das macht GC zu einem wertvollen Werkzeug für datenschutzfreundliche Anwendungen.
Herausforderungen
Obwohl Garbled Circuits effektiv für sichere Berechnungen sind, haben sie auch einige Nachteile. Sie können langsam sein und viel Rechenleistung benötigen, was sie in einigen Situationen weniger praktisch macht. Forscher arbeiten daran, ihre Geschwindigkeit und Effizienz zu verbessern, um sie breiter verfügbar zu machen.